Laundry Card Mishap: What to Do if it Gets Damp

Oh no! Your laundry card has taken an unfortunate swim in liquid! Don't worry just yet. While a wet card might temporarily stop working, it’s often not a complete problem. Immediately dry the card with a soft cloth or paper towel. Avoid using heat, as it could harm the strip. Then, go back to the facility and inform the staff what occurred. They can reload your balance or give you a replacement card. Remember to protect your card from future dampness!

Bank Cards & Washing Machines: Safety Concerns Explained

Using a credit card at a community laundry room presents some safety concerns. While practical, inserting your card near a washing machine for fee can make them vulnerable to fraud. Criminals might use modified devices that steal the card details when those are read. Consequently, always inspect any payment terminal closely prior to using it, avoid exposing a card exposed, and explore other solutions like coins whenever possible.

  • Examine indications of tampering.
  • Don't use card readers that seem loose.
  • Monitor your payment statements often.

Can You Pay with a Debit Card at the Laundromat?

Wondering whether you can utilize your debit card at the neighborhood laundromat? Typically, the answer is affirmative , but it could depend on the specific establishment. Quite a few modern self-service laundries now process debit plastics , especially those outfitted with updated payment systems . Nevertheless , certain older locations still require cash or coin . For verify transaction possibility, it’s best to inquire with the laundromat in advance.
